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99 7028102 11287536116 505406
89855 4425281
89855 4425281
438 59 5593 05193016406
All about undefined
Interested in learning more?
89855 4425281
438 59 5593 05193016406
See more
93 0468798
92804020 920 39867742 246
See more
6825 9949995 38
412 3876 7248850974 902069630
See more